Sriram College of Arts and Science is an affiliated college providing several undergraduate as well as postgraduate courses to the students. The college has an enhanced intake capacity of 1614 and 44 faculty members to best provide an academic environment. Sriram College of Arts and Science admission is thoroughly kept very simple. Having in mind that specific details about the entrance exam are lacking, it could be presumed that Sriram College of Arts and Science takes into account academic performance in the qualifying exam for admission to the various courses.
The college offers a wide range of both undergraduate as well as postgraduate courses to the students to choose from. The following are the details of the courses offered.
The college offers B.Com, BBA, BCA, B.Sc as its undergraduate courses. All these courses have a wide variety of specialisations in them. For Sriram College of Arts and Science admissions into these courses the students are required to have a recognised 10+2 in a relevant field.
The college also offers an M.Com as well as MCA course for the students interested in higher studies. For Sriram College of Arts and Science admissions, the students shall have a recognised bachelors degree in a relevant field.
